In a significant update, Instagram is handing over the reins to its users, allowing them to express themselves like never before. The social media giant has introduced a highly anticipated feature: grid customization. This means that users can now rearrange the posts on their profile grid, curating a unique visual identity that reflects their personality, style, or brand. Whether you’re a fan of minimalism or a lover of eclectic mixes, you’re now in control of how your content is presented to your followers.

This update is part of a broader effort by Instagram to inspire creativity across the platform. The company is rolling out several new tools to enhance self-expression, including seamless integration between Instagram Notes and Spotify. This integration allows users to share their favorite tunes directly into their Instagram Notes, setting the mood or showcasing their current musical obsession. As a nod to the nostalgic MySpace era, users can now share their Spotify playlists with their followers, giving them a glimpse into their musical tastes.

But that’s not all – Instagram is also introducing handwritten fonts, a new series of fonts for Stories and Reels inspired by the real handwriting of beloved creatives. The platform is kicking things off with Rosalía’s bold penmanship, which will be available starting June 20. The process of streaming Spotify music to Instagram Notes is straightforward. Users need to link their Spotify account to their Instagram, head to their DM inbox, tap the music icon when creating a Note, and select "Share from Spotify" from the audio browser. If you’re already playing music on Spotify, your Note will automatically update to show what you’re listening to. If not, your Note will show the next song you play within 30 minutes. You can then choose to add text or emojis to your Note before sharing it with your followers.
